2275 Improving Streets1 1 0 i i 355 ORDINANCE 140. 2275 (lublished in The Salina Evening Journal august An ordinance providing for the paving, curbing, guttering, excavat- ing and grading of certain streets in the.citir of Salina, Kansas, specifying the manner of construction, providing for the cost thereof and the manner, of payment and letting the contract therefor. WHERF Z, petitioners have been presented to the Mayor and Council of the City of Salina, Kansas, requesting said Mayor and Council to excavate, grade and pave Fifth Street from the south line of Prescott Avenue to the south . line of Bond `'treet and to curb, gutter, excavate, grade and pave Fifth Street from the south line of Bond Street to the south line of R3public Avenue in said City, and _ WHEn A,S,' s aid petitions have been examined and found to contain the names of a majority of the resident owners of real property liable to taxation and a ssessment therefor, NOW, THERE- FORE, Be it ordained by .the Mayor and Council of the City of Salina: Section 1. That it is necessary and hereby ordered that Fifth Street from the south line of Prescott Avenue to the south line of Bond Street be paved with such material as may be hereinafter de- scribed and designated and that Fifth Street from the south line of Bond Street to the south line of Republic avenue be curbed, guttered and paved with such materias as may be hereinafter d6 - scribed. All of said pavement to be 26 feet in width from gutter to gutter.'All excavating, rolling and filling necessary for the proper construction of such improvements shall be done and such paving shall be laid and constructed on the established grade of said street. Section 2. Said Fifth Street from the south line ,of Bond Street to the south line of Republic Avenue shall be curbed, and guttered with either one piece or two piece curb and gutter as the City Engineer may hereafter designate.. Such curb to be six_ (6) inches in thickness and gutter 24 inches in width arid -the lot line edge of such curbing shall be 15 feet from and parallel with the centet line of said street. All of said street within the limits above defined shall be paved with Texaco Asphaltic Concrete paving material on. a five (5) inch concrete base according to the plans and specifications of the City Engineer made and filed with the City Clerk_ on July 21st, 1919, which said specifications are hereby adopted and approved as and for the specifications for such improve- ments and are hereby made a pari, of this ordinance. Section 3. A contract is hereby let to M. R. Amerman for the paving and excavating of such streets at and for the following prices to -wit: For the paving of such streets with the paving mate r- ial specified herein laid on a five (5) inch concrete base, Two and 30100($2.30) Dollars per square yard. For the excavation of such street as may be necessary the sum of Ninety (90;x) cents per I cubic yard. For the curbing and guttering of said street where necessary, for one-piece curb and gutter One and 20100($1.20) Dollars per lineal foot and for two-piece curb and gutter One and 40/100 01.40) Dollars per lineal foot. The curb and gutt- er to be installed shall be selected by the City Engineer of the City of Salina, Kansaas . All of said prices aref cDund to be less than the estimated prices and cost of such improvements as made by the City Engineer of said City and now on file in the office of the City Clerk. Section 4. After the passage and. publication of this ordinance the Mayor and Cotiulcil shall appoint three disinterest- ed appraisers who, after having taken an oath to faithfully and impartially appraise all lots and pieces of ground liable to assessment for the cost of said improvements shall, within ten days after having been notified of their appointment, pro- ceed to appraise said lots and pieces of ground, according to law, and, after making said appraisement, shall return the same to the Mayor and Council at the first meeting thereof after such appraisement shall have been made and completed, and after said appraisement is returned the Mayor and Council shall desig- nate a time for holding a special session for the purpose of hearing complaints and equalizing said appraisement, of which special session due notice shall be given in the official City paper; and at such special session the Mayor and Council shall, if they deem it just and proper, alter or change such appraise- ment . Section 5. Such contract is awarded upon the express con- diyion that such work and improvement shall be done in strict accordance with and in compliance with the plans and specifica- tions of the City Engineer of the City of Salina, therefor, hereby making said plans and specifications a part of this ord- inance -and of the contract hereby awarded and upon the further conditions among others, that the said M. R. Amerman shall give to the city of Salina, Kansas, a surety bond in the amount ap- proximating the sum of the cost of such improvements, guarantee- ing uarantee- ing the proper and workmanlike construction of all of such im- provements and guaranteeing such pavement aainst all defects for a period of five (5) years and such curb and Anter for a period of two (2) years from the date of its final completion and acceptance by said City. 1 1 1 i i 1 i - Section 6. For the purpose of paying for the improve- ments in this ordinance specified the Mayor and Council are hereby authorized to issue bonds of the City* of Salina, in an amount not to exceed the cost of such improvements, and to run for a period not to exceed ten years and payable in equal installments each year together with interest not to exceed five per cent per annum, which bonds shall be made payable at the fiscal agency of the State of Kansas; and for the pur- pose of paying principal and interest on said bonds as they severally become due and Payable the Nlayor and Council shall by ordinance apportion and assess against the lots and pieces of ground in the taxing district of such improvements special assessments covering the cost of said improvements, and the apportionment therein contained shall hold good for all the installments that are to be collected from the specific property chargeabel with the cost of such improvements. Such assess- ment and apportionment ordinance shall contain the total amcurt of tax a ppoet Toned to each tract, piece and parcel of land with- in the taxing district and shall state the number of annual in- stallments in which such tax is to be collected; and thereaftee the City Clerk shall.annually, at the same time other taxes are to be certified, certify to the County Clerk_ of Saline County, Kansas, a full list of all property liable for the cost of such work and improvements together with the respective amounts due on each of such tracts, pieces and parcels of land, which amount shall include the annual installments and the in- terest on all unpaid balances for one year at the rate of not to exceed five per cent per annum, and such amount so certified shall be collected as other taxes are collected. Section 7. ThLs ordinance shall tape effect and be in full force and effect from and after its publication once in the official City paper. Attest: Passed and approved, August 4th, 1919. Chas.
